My launches are so inconsistant.I never know if its going to spin.The right air bag was empty when I got home.I have ordered a hrparts rear sway bar and hope it will make launch straighter.Everytime it spins I let off and it kills my times.also, i was able to take my 60's from 1.59 to 1.49 by taking advice on how to correctly do a burnout.
Roll out on the gas to clear the tires of any debris after the burnout, i was letting off too soon, and the tires were balling up, so the 60's were not the greatest.
i also installed 12way adjustable rear shocks, and set the tire pressure to 13psi, make sure you set your tire pressure, then after each pass make sure you recheck the tire pressure.
Get some towels and put them over the slicks to keep the rear tires in the shade, this way you get consistant tire pressure readings, maybe if possible, park it in the shade
